简介
在下面的示例中,我将使用模块池编程解释CRUD操作。
在这里,我通过单独的屏幕完成CRUD操作,即获取、创建、更新和删除操作。
步骤1:
转到SE38事务代码。
提供程序名为"ZR\U CRUD\U操作\U MP",然后单击创建按钮,弹出窗口
第2步:
标题为"使用模块池创建积垢操作报告",键入"模块池",点击保存按钮,需要保存我们自己的包
第3步:
初始屏幕
双击屏幕"100",下面的屏幕将显示我们需要点击是按钮
进入简短描述并点击"布局"按钮
设计如下屏幕
保存、检查并激活流程逻辑中的
,取消两个模块的注释并双击PBO模块,将显示下面的屏幕,我们需要点击"是"按钮
输出前处理(PBO)
将PF-STATUS提供为"功能键",双击功能键
展开功能键并提供"保存、返回和取消"
保存、检查和激活
双击"标题1",弹出
提供标题为"屏幕1"并点击确定按钮
输入后处理(PAI)
双击PAI模块,将显示以下屏幕,人工智能的技术有哪些,其中我们需要点击"是"按钮
提供下面的代码,教育大数据,然后双击屏幕"101"导航到另一个屏幕以查看获取操作数据。
将显示一个弹出窗口,我们需要点击"是"按钮
步骤4:
获取操作-屏幕
提供简短说明,然后点击"流程逻辑"按钮
取消两者的注释模块并提供以下代码
点击"布局"按钮。屏幕设计如下
选择"按钮",根据需要调整按钮。提供名称、文本和FCT代码
点击"自定义容器"按钮,调整容器并提供名称
保存、检查并激活
输出前处理(PBO):
双击"状态_",弹出需要点击"是"按钮
这里我们需要提供以下代码
输入后处理(PAI)
双击点击"用户命令"弹出"是"按钮
提供如下代码
第5步:
创建操作-屏幕
点击屏幕"102",弹出
需要点击"是"按钮
提供简短说明,点击"布局"按钮
设计如下
保存、检查并激活
点击"流程逻辑"按钮,取消对两个模块的注释并为PBO和PAI创建对象
输出前处理(PBO):
为"状态
0102"提供下面的代码
输入后处理(PAI)
为"用户
命令
0102"提供下面的代码
第6步:
更新操作–屏幕
点击屏幕"103",弹出
需要点击"是"按钮
提供简短说明,点击"布局"按钮
设计如下界面
保存、检查、激活
点击"流程逻辑",取消对两个模块的注释并为PBO和PAI创建对象
输出前处理(PBO):
为"状态
0103"提供下面的代码
输入后处理(PAI)
为"用户
命令
0103"提供下面的代码
第7步:
删除操作–屏幕
点击屏幕"104",购物返利平台,弹出
需要点击"是"按钮
提供简短说明,点击"布局"按钮
设计如下界面
保存、检查、激活
点击"流程逻辑",取消对两个模块的注释并为PBO和PAI创建对象
输出前处理(PBO):
为"状态
输入后处理(PAI)"提供下面的代码
为"用户
命令
源代码(CRUD操作):
保存,选中并激活
交易创建
步骤8
转到SE93交易代码。
提供交易代码并点击创建按钮
将显示以下屏幕,提供所需字段
点击保存按钮
选择屏幕:
获取操作
双击"获取"按钮
将显示以下屏幕,
提供物料编号,点击"获取"按钮
获取右侧物料编号"1"的详细信息
点击"返回"按钮,云服务器服务,进入画面1
创建操作
双击"创建"按钮
显示下方画面,提供详细信息,点击"保存"按钮
将得到"记录创建成功"的消息,并在数据库表中可见
点击"返回"按钮,将进入屏幕1
更新操作
双击"更新"按钮
将显示以下屏幕,提供物料编号并点击"获取"按钮
将显示详细信息,"更新"表格,点击"更新"按钮
将得到消息"记录将成功更新",并在数据库表格中可见
点击"返回"按钮,进入第1屏
删除操作
双击"删除"按钮
显示下屏,提供物料编号,购物返利,点击"获取"按钮
显示详细信息,点击"删除"按钮
显示"记录删除成功"信息,记录不在系统中数据库表
结论:
通过以上步骤,我们成功地在模块池编程中使用了CRUD操作。
希望对您有所帮助。